#a8eff5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a8eff5 is composed of 65.9% red, 93.7%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 184.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 81%. #a8eff5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#51dfeb.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

#a8eff5 color description : Very soft cyan.

#a8eff5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a8eff5 has RGB values of R:168, G:239,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 11071477.

Shades and Tints of #a8eff5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a8eff5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cdd0d0 is the less saturated color, while #a1f5fc is the most saturated one.
